Handover for the ProctorLine queue: I finished migrating exam-session dispatch to the new priority lanes. Accommodations sessions now preempt standard ones, and stuck sessions auto-requeue after 15 minutes. Nothing is pending for this release, but watch queue depth during peak exam windows. Dashboards and the requeue procedure are linked on the page below.

wiki page, kahog-hahig: https://vault.zemvargrid.internal/display/deploy/repo/settings/merge_requests/job/settings/6f3b933774dbc5320a4daa18

# Artifact Signing — Partner SFTP Drop

Heads up: everything we push to the Bramblehook partner drop has to be signed, no exceptions. The partner's ingest job rejects unsigned tarballs silently (yes, silently — you'll just see nothing land on their side). If a drop fails, re-sign locally and re-upload rather than retrying the pipeline, which re-uses the stale artifact. Signing happens with our dedicated drop identity, rotated quarterly; don't use your personal key. The current drop signing key is recorded here for on-call use.

release key, taduf-yajef: bky13_uGiieNoy5KKUY

Minutes — Management Meeting, Vexlor Industries

Attendees agreed to a write-down of aging stock at the Draymoor warehouse, chiefly the Corvex-3 fittings line. Finance confirmed the adjustment will post this quarter. Marta Delven will brief auditors; operations will clear shelf space by month-end. For the incoming director: disposal options are still open. The confidential note on forward plans follows below.

internal memo for kajef-bagaf: Silionax Freight is in early talks to buy Silathax Freight for about $30.4 million. The Aldael launch date is January 3, and nothing goes to the press before then.

Runbook: the Mossgate bloom filter sits in front of the Kestrelvault key-value store to absorb negative lookups. If false-positive rates climb above 2%, rotate the filter via the reseed job rather than resizing live. Verify hit ratios in the Tarnley dashboard afterward. Record the deployed filter build, shown below, in the maintenance log.

pipeline stamp: htk31_3c6b63a1fd55b8745625d3b6ce9c5fc